mini cheese burger pies

yield 6 serving(s)
prep time 10 Min
cook time 40 Min

Ingredients For mini cheese burger pies

  • BURGER MIX
  • 1 lg
    onion, chopped (1 cup)
  • 1 tsp
    garlic salt
  • 1 Tbsp
    worcestershire sauce
  • md
    tomato, chopped
  • 1 lb
    ground beef, lean
  • 1 c
    cheddar cheese, shredded
  • BAKING MIX
  • 1/2 c
    milk
  • 1/2 c
    biscuit mix
  • 2
    eggs
  • GARNISHES
  • 12
    mini dill pickles
  • ketchup and mustard

How To Make mini cheese burger pies

  • 1
    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Spray 12 muffin pan cups with baking spray.
  • 2
    In 10 inch skillet, cook ground beef and onion over medium-high heat stirring frequently (5-7 minutes). Drain when done, cool 5 minutes; stir in Worcestershire sauce, garlic salt and cheese.
  • 3
    Stir baking mix ingredients in medium bowl with whisk. Spoon in one scoop of mix into each muffin cup. Top with 1/4 cup burger mix. Spoon 1 tablespoon of baking mix onto burger mix in each cup.
  • 4
    Bake for 30 minutes or until toothpick comes out clean and muffin tops are golden. Cool 5 minutes. With knife, loosen sides of muffins from pan, remove from pan and place top side up on cooling rack. Cool 10 minutes, serve with garnishes.
